High-Yield Savings APYs in Alabama held steady this week at an average of 3.380%. AL APYs are unchanged from the prior week, reflecting a period of stability in local deposit conditions.
At 3.380%, Alabama's High-Yield Savings APY sits +1.339 above the current national average of 2.041%. This above-average spread may reflect more competitive deposit offerings from local banks and credit unions in AL.
The Standard Savings APY in Alabama currently averages 0.849%, compared to 0.845% last week. Savers weighing account type should note that standard savings APYs are typically lower than high-yield offerings but may come with fewer balance requirements or restrictions.
